Deputy Prime Minister Discusses Somalia Elections with UN Envoy

Deputy Prime Minister Mahdi M. Gulaid discussed Somalia’s elections with James Swan, the United Nations Special Envoy.

Gulaid’s discussions with UN Special Envoy Swan took place on Tuesday, January 18.

Swan had paid the Deputy Prime Minister a courtesy call at the latter’s office in Mogadishu.

During their meeting, the leaders discussed the importance of holding timely elections in the East African nation.

Their discussions revolved around the recent National Consultative Council (NCC) Conference.

The NCC conference settled on February 25 as the deadline for holding parliamentary elections.

UN Special Envoy Swan also informed Deputy Prime Minister Gulaid of the UN’s support to the ongoing elections timeline in Somalia.
